当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

对象存储是什么存储类型,对象存储,云时代的数据存储革命

对象存储是什么存储类型,对象存储,云时代的数据存储革命

对象存储是一种基于互联网架构的分布式数据存储类型,以数据对象(Key-Value)为核心单元,支持海量非结构化数据的按需访问与弹性扩展,作为云时代数据存储的革新性解决方...

对象存储是一种基于互联网架构的分布式数据存储类型,以数据对象(Key-Value)为核心单元,支持海量非结构化数据的按需访问与弹性扩展,作为云时代数据存储的革新性解决方案,其突破传统文件存储的路径依赖,采用水平扩展架构,具备高可用性、低成本、强容错性及多协议兼容等优势,尤其适用于云原生应用、物联网、大数据分析等场景,通过简化存储管理、支持全球访问和细粒度权限控制,对象存储重构了企业数据存储模式,推动存储资源从本地化向云端迁移,成为云服务生态中支撑数字化转型的基础设施,典型代表如AWS S3、阿里云OSS等,其成熟的技术生态与按使用付费模式,加速了全球数据存储从集中式向分布式、从静态管理向智能运维的范式转变。

从文件到对象的范式转变

在数字文明进入数据爆炸时代的今天,全球数据总量正以年均26%的速度持续增长,IDC最新报告显示,到2025年全球数据规模将突破175ZB,其中非结构化数据占比超过90%,在这股数据洪流中,存储技术的革新成为支撑数字经济发展的重要基石。

传统存储架构的局限性日益凸显,文件存储系统(File System)采用树状目录结构,在Windows系统中每个NTFS分区最多支持10亿个文件,实际使用中往往因权限管理复杂、跨平台兼容性差而难以应对海量数据,块存储(Block Storage)通过逻辑块抽象(如4KB/64KB)实现存储单元的灵活分配,但其在异构环境下的扩展性不足,典型代表如SAN(存储区域网络)架构需要专用网络设备支持,关系型数据库(RDBMS)通过ACID特性保障事务完整性,但其固定表结构难以适应半结构化数据的存储需求,每增加一列字段都需要重构表结构。

对象存储(Object Storage)的诞生标志着存储架构的范式转移,2010年亚马逊推出S3(Simple Storage Service)时,其设计理念已突破传统存储边界:每个数据对象(Object)被唯一标识(如"us-east-1/bucket1/video123.mp4"),通过RESTful API实现统一访问,支持版本控制、生命周期管理、权限控制等高级功能,这种"数据即对象"的理念,使存储系统从物理介质管理转向数据特征管理,为数字时代的存储需求提供了革命性解决方案。

对象存储的核心特征解析

数据对象化:从结构到语义的进化

对象存储将数据抽象为独立实体(Object),每个对象包含三要素:唯一标识符(UUID)、元数据(Metadata)和内容(Body),元数据可包含扩展字段,如视频文件的分辨率、编码格式、版权信息等,这种设计使数据检索不再依赖目录结构,而是通过组合查询条件(如Tag搜索、时间范围筛选)实现精准定位。

对象存储是什么存储类型,对象存储,云时代的数据存储革命

图片来源于网络,如有侵权联系删除

对比传统文件存储,对象存储在元数据管理上具有显著优势,以某视频平台为例,其采用对象存储后,元数据查询效率提升300%,通过添加"分辨率480p"、"标签家庭"等动态标签,使内容推荐准确率提高42%,在医疗影像存储场景中,DICOM标准元数据与对象存储的扩展字段完美融合,支持跨机构调阅时快速检索特定参数(如CT值范围、扫描时间)。

分布式架构:弹性扩展的底层支撑

对象存储系统采用"中心元数据+分布式数据存储"架构,元数据服务器(Metadata Server)管理全局元数据,采用一致性哈希算法实现自动扩容;数据节点(Data Node)负责存储实际数据对象,通过纠删码(Erasure Coding)实现数据冗余,典型架构如Alluxio的内存缓存层,可将热点数据访问延迟从秒级降至毫秒级。

在弹性扩展方面,对象存储展现出独特优势,阿里云OSS支持按需扩展存储容量,单桶容量可达100TB,且自动水平扩展能力使存储节点可线性增长,某电商平台在"双11"期间,通过动态扩容将存储资源利用率从65%提升至92%,成本降低40%,在边缘计算场景中,Ceph对象存储支持跨地域复制,某自动驾驶公司利用其全球分布式架构,实现车辆传感器数据的实时同步存储,延迟控制在50ms以内。

智能管理:从存储到服务的价值延伸

现代对象存储系统已演进为智能存储平台,AWS S3 Intelligent-Tiering自动将访问频率高的数据迁移至低成本存储层,某金融公司实践显示存储成本降低35%,对象存储与AI技术的融合催生了新型应用场景:Google Cloud Storage集成机器学习模型,可自动识别图片内容并生成标签;微软Azure Blob Storage支持直接运行数据分析脚本,某零售企业借此实现每日TB级销售数据的实时可视化分析。

在安全领域,对象存储的访问控制机制不断强化,AWS S3的IAM(身份和访问管理)支持细粒度权限控制,如限制特定IP的每日访问量,区块链技术的引入正在改变数据存证方式,蚂蚁链对象存储已实现每秒10万级交易数据的上链存证,为金融存贷业务提供不可篡改的审计轨迹。

典型应用场景深度剖析

大规模数据湖构建

对象存储是数据湖架构的核心组件,Databricks基于AWS S3构建的数据湖,已存储超过500PB商业数据,支持PB级Spark作业,某气象机构采用对象存储存储卫星遥感数据,通过组合查询"2023年台风路径+海温>26℃"条件,实现灾害预警模型训练效率提升60%。

在科研领域,欧洲核子研究中心(CERN)将13.5PB的LHC实验数据存储在对象存储系统中,结合AI模型实现粒子轨迹预测,将数据分析周期从数月缩短至72小时,对象存储的版本控制功能特别适用于科研数据管理,某基因组研究项目通过版本回溯功能,成功定位到实验数据采集阶段的误操作。

分发

对象存储与CDN的深度整合正在重塑内容交付模式,Netflix将4K视频拆分为多个对象存储在AWS S3中,通过Anycast网络实现全球内容分发,将首帧加载时间从5.2秒降至1.8秒,腾讯云OSS的CDN节点已覆盖全球200+城市,支持每秒200万次视频请求,其智能路由算法可根据网络质量动态选择最优路径。

在直播领域,抖音采用对象存储+边缘计算架构,将直播流拆分为HLS(HTTP Live Streaming)对象,在用户所在城市最近的CDN节点进行存储,使平均观看延迟降低至300ms以内,某体育赛事直播平台通过对象存储的批量删除功能,在赛事结束后2小时内完成TB级视频文件的清理,释放存储空间并减少法律风险。

物联网数据管理

物联网设备产生的数据洪流催生新型存储需求,华为云IoT对象存储支持每秒百万级设备注册,通过设备ID自动关联数据,某智慧城市项目部署了包含50万台传感器的存储系统,采用对象存储的冷热分层策略,将90%的设备数据存储在归档层,年节省存储成本超800万元。

在工业物联网领域,三一重工的工程机械数据通过对象存储实现全生命周期管理,每个设备运行数据生成独立对象,结合时间戳和地理位置信息,构建出包含200+维度的设备健康模型,当某挖掘机振动数据超过阈值时,系统自动触发维护工单,使设备故障率下降65%。

技术架构深度解析

分布式存储引擎设计

对象存储的底层架构通常采用"主从复制+冗余存储"机制,以MinIO开源对象存储为例,其主节点负责元数据管理,从节点通过P2P协议同步数据,数据分片(Sharding)技术将对象拆分为多个块(如4MB/块),通过哈希算法分配至不同存储节点,纠错码(EC)算法采用RS-6606标准,将数据冗余度控制在13.5%(k=6,n=8),在单节点故障时无需重建数据。

在性能优化方面,对象存储系统采用多级缓存策略,Redis集群缓存热点元数据,SSD缓存最近访问对象,HDD存储冷数据,阿里云OSS的智能缓存机制可根据访问模式动态调整缓存策略,使冷数据访问延迟从200ms提升至800ms,同时降低30%的存储成本。

高可用性保障机制

对象存储的容灾能力通过多副本策略实现,AWS S3默认跨可用区(AZ)复制,跨区域复制(cross-region replication)支持跨AWS区域或AWS与阿里云等第三方云厂商,某跨国企业的财务数据采用"3副本+跨云复制"策略,在2022年某区域停电事件中,业务连续性得到100%保障。

故障恢复机制方面,对象存储支持增量同步,当某存储节点故障时,系统自动从其他节点恢复数据,并通过MD5校验确保数据完整性,微软Azure Blob Storage的版本恢复功能,可在误删除对象后,通过保留最近30个版本,将数据恢复成功率提升至99.999%。

开放式生态构建

对象存储的RESTful API已成为行业标准,通过SDK(如AWS SDK for JavaScript)和API网关(如Kong),开发者可快速集成存储功能,某电商平台利用对象存储的API触发自动化流程:当视频上传量超过阈值时,自动触发转码任务并生成多个分辨率版本,最终通过CDN分发,实现全链路自动化。

对象存储是什么存储类型,对象存储,云时代的数据存储革命

图片来源于网络,如有侵权联系删除

混合云架构的兴起推动对象存储生态扩展,阿里云OSS与AWS S3的跨云存储方案,使某跨国企业无需改变业务逻辑即可统一管理全球数据,对象存储与Kubernetes的深度集成,如MinIO operator,支持在K8s集群中动态创建存储卷,某微服务架构的金融系统借此实现存储资源按需供给,资源利用率提升40%。

挑战与未来趋势

当前技术瓶颈

对象存储在性能方面仍面临挑战,大规模数据检索时,线性扫描机制可能导致延迟问题,某基因测序项目在检索100GB数据时,平均延迟达12秒,对此,Google提出"Range Object Selection"算法,通过预取机制将延迟降低至3秒以内。

成本优化方面,对象存储的IOPS性能远低于块存储,测试显示,AWS S3的吞吐量约为2000 IOPS,而Ceph对象存储通过优化可达到5000 IOPS,某云服务商推出的SSD缓存层方案,使小文件访问性能提升5倍,但成本增加3倍。

前沿技术探索

量子存储与对象存储的结合正在突破物理限制,IBM量子计算机已实现量子比特存储与对象存储的接口,某科研团队利用该技术将量子态数据存储在对象系统中,为量子计算研究提供新方案。

边缘计算推动对象存储架构变革,华为云WeLink通过边缘节点存储企业文档,将访问延迟从200ms降至50ms,区块链对象存储(如Filecoin)探索去中心化存储,某NFT平台已将10万件数字资产存储在Filecoin网络,单文件存储成本降低至0.03美元。

行业发展预测

据Gartner预测,到2025年80%的企业数据将存储在对象存储系统中,中国信通院研究显示,2023年对象存储市场规模达86.7亿元,年增长率达67.3%,未来三年,行业将呈现三大趋势:

  • 智能化升级:对象存储将集成更多AI能力,如自动分类、智能标签、异常检测,预计到2026年,50%的对象存储系统将内置机器学习模型。

  • 绿色存储普及:对象存储的冷热分层技术助力节能减排,阿里云测算显示,采用冷存储策略的企业,PUE值可降低0.15-0.3。

  • 合规性增强:GDPR、数据安全法等法规推动对象存储功能升级,某云服务商已实现对象存储的本地化存储隔离,满足金融行业监管要求。

实践建议与实施路径

部署策略选择

企业应根据业务需求选择存储方案,对于海量非结构化数据(如视频、日志),优先考虑对象存储;事务型数据建议使用关系型数据库;实时分析场景可结合对象存储与列式存储(如HBase),某电商平台采用"对象存储+HBase"混合架构,使订单数据查询效率提升70%。

成本优化方案

实施成本管理需多维考量,对象存储的存储成本、请求成本、数据传输成本构成主要支出,某媒体公司通过对象存储的自动分级功能,将90%的过期视频迁移至低频存储层,年节省成本超200万元,采用冷热分层策略的企业,存储成本可降低40%-60%。

安全防护体系

构建纵深防御体系至关重要,对象存储需实施访问控制(如IAM策略)、数据加密(静态加密+传输加密)、防DDoS攻击(如流量清洗)、审计日志(如AWS CloudTrail)四重防护,某金融机构采用对象存储的KMS(密钥管理服务),实现200+个存储桶的自动加密,满足等保三级要求。

对象存储的演进史本质上是数据管理范式从物理介质向数据特征的转变,随着5G、AI、边缘计算等技术的融合,对象存储正在从单一存储层进化为智能数据平台,据IDC预测,到2027年全球对象存储市场规模将突破2000亿美元,成为数字基建的核心组件,在这个数据驱动的新时代,理解对象存储的技术内涵与应用价值,将成为企业构建数字竞争力的关键。

(全文共计1587字)

黑狐家游戏

发表评论

最新文章